ESSD云盘相比高效云盘在IOPS和延迟方面有哪些提升?

ESSD(Enhanced SSD)云盘相比高效云盘(Ultra Cloud Disk)在IOPS和延迟方面有显著提升,主要体现在以下几个方面(以阿里云为例,其他云厂商类似但参数略有差异):

1. IOPS(每秒随机读写次数)提升显著: 云盘类型 典型最大IOPS(单盘) 性能特点
高效云盘(Ultra) 30,000 IOPS(4KB随机读写,容量64TiB时理论峰值)
※ 实际IOPS随容量线性增长(约 30 IOPS/GB),64TiB ≈ 2M IOPS?❌ 错误!
⚠️ 重要更正:高效云盘的IOPS与容量强相关,典型规格为 30 IOPS/GB,上限约 50,000 IOPS(如配1.67TB盘);实际单盘最大IOPS被限制在约 30,000–50,000(受架构限制,非无限叠加)。
基于机械硬盘+SSD缓存的混合架构(部分厂商已逐步淘汰),性能存在波动,突发IOPS依赖缓存。
ESSD云盘(如ESSD PL1/PL2/PL3/PL3E) PL1(入门级):最高 50,000 IOPS(1TiB起)
PL2(主流级):最高 100,000 IOPS
PL3(高性能级):最高 1,000,000 IOPS(即100万)
PL3E(增强型):最高 3,000,000 IOPS(300万,需搭配最新ECS实例)
全闪存NVMe SSD,IOPS与容量/性能等级强绑定,支持按需购买IOPS(如PL3可指定5万~100万IOPS),无缓存抖动,性能稳定可预期。
2. 延迟(Latency)大幅降低: 指标 高效云盘 ESSD(典型值) 提升幅度
平均随机读延迟(4K) 1–5 ms(缓存命中时)
缓存未命中或高负载时可达 10–30+ ms(因后端HDD瓶颈)
• PL1:≤ 0.5 ms
• PL2:≤ 0.3 ms
• PL3/PL3E:≤ 0.1 ms(实测常 < 0.08 ms)
延迟降低 5–50 倍,尤其在99.9%分位延迟(P99.9)上优势巨大(ESSD P99.9 < 0.2ms,高效盘可能 > 10ms)
延迟稳定性 波动大,易受邻居干扰(多租户共享存储资源)、后台任务(如RAID重建、垃圾回收)影响 通过RDMA网络、专用存储计算分离架构、QoS隔离与硬件提速(如SPDK、NVMe over Fabrics),提供硬性SLA保障(如PL3承诺P99.9延迟 ≤ 0.2ms) ✅ 可预测、低抖动,满足X_X核心、实时数据库等严苛场景

3. 其他关键增强(支撑IOPS/延迟优势):

  • 全栈自研存储引擎:ESSD采用分布式块存储+本地NVMe直通(部分规格支持),绕过传统虚拟化存储栈开销;
  • 性能无损快照与克隆:ESSD快照不影响在线IOPS,而高效云盘快照期间IOPS可能下降30%+;
  • 细粒度QoS控制:ESSD支持IOPS/吞吐量独立限速,保障业务SLA;高效云盘仅支持粗粒度带宽限制;
  • 更高吞吐能力:ESSD PL3单盘吞吐达 4,000 MB/s(vs 高效云盘约 250–350 MB/s)。

📌 总结对比一句话:

ESSD是面向云原生高性能场景的全闪存块存储,提供百万级稳定IOPS和亚毫秒级超低延迟;而高效云盘是过渡型混合架构产品(已逐步下线),性能受限于机械磁盘瓶颈,IOPS低、延迟高且不可控。在阿里云官网,高效云盘已于2023年起停止新购,推荐全面升级至ESSD。

💡 建议:生产环境尤其是数据库(MySQL/PostgreSQL/Oracle)、大数据分析(Spark/Flink)、容器持久化存储(CSI)、AI训练等场景,务必选用ESSD(至少PL2起步,OLTP核心库推荐PL3)。

如需具体规格表或选型建议(如不同实例搭配ESSD的最佳实践),我可为您进一步提供。

未经允许不得转载:云知道CLOUD » ESSD云盘相比高效云盘在IOPS和延迟方面有哪些提升?